So I know that's a big question, so maybe we can start kind of really, really fundamentally and talk about like what is fermentation in coffee? Sure. So I think that, you know, one kind of warning for your audience is if this topic is interesting to you because you have seen it a lot or you just have like a laden nerd inside of you that enjoys these topics. One of the themes that will always follow us into this topic of fermentation or microbiology is that it is incredibly complex and incredibly nuanced. So if you are a person who really likes certainty and clarity and black and white, then a lot of these conversations, especially around the topic of coffee, are going to feel very uncomfortable because a lot of the answers are it depends and maybe or if this and that, like they're very, very sticky and very messy and that's where, you know, I get a lot of my ideas for the podcast or a lot of my communication comes from like untangling this like giant ball of yarn. So I just wanted to say that that this is very normal to be confused, but your very simple question of what is fermentation. The way that I define fermentation is from the microbiology perspective where it's a metabolism. It's a way that microbes like yeast and bacteria get energy. And in coffee, these microbes are breaking down the glucose that is found in coffee fruit and they're metabolizing it to get their energy and the byproduct. You know, the happy accident is that by doing that, they create these metabolites, these flavor precursors that can get into the seed and that later that we can perceive them in our cup. But it's just the way that these microbes get energy. I think one of the things that happened is we didn't talk about fermentation for a long time because we, you know, really focused on the roasting element giving the flavor of coffee. I think a lot of people were really surprised that coffee was fermented because we were used to thinking of fermentation in our breads, in our beer, in our wine, in our cheese, in our yogurt. So the other clarification that I like is that yes, coffee is fermented, but I do not describe it as a fermented food in the way that those other products that I mentioned are fermented foods. Because if you have grapes, if you don't have a fermentation, you will never have wine. If you have milk and you don't have a fermentation, you will never get cheese or yogurt or kefir or some of the other products. Coffee, if you don't ferment coffee, you will still get coffee at the end of the day. Like the fermentation is completely unnecessary for you to enjoy your final beverage. And yet almost every coffee of all time has some element of fermentation because these microbes are in the air. They are on the skin of the fruit. They're in the soil. They're in our water. They're on the equipment. So you can't really escape that, these microbes are everywhere. So we can't get away from the fermentation. So it's both like, probably every coffee you've ever had has had some some level of fermentation as part of it. You have to like try really hard and use special equipment to not ferment. So the default is fermentation, but also you can completely skip the fermentation and just have coffee. So I think that also helps us keep the fermentation element of coffee in context, meaning it can be really important and it's also completely irrelevant in another sense. Does that make sense? Like you say, the fermentation's role in coffee is to remove this mucilage layer, this thick gelatinous pectin rich sugar rich layer that is an obstacle for us to get into the seed. Because if you don't deal with that layer, then your seed stick together, they clump, they can get moldy. You can't move on to the next phases of drying and roasting the coffee if that stuff is still there. So fermentation was actually a very sophisticated or is a very sophisticated way to describe something that is not very sophisticated at all. So by saying like producers doing a fermentation or applying a fermentation actually implies a lot more control and a lot more intention than is historically or traditionally found in coffee processing. So what it was is you get these fruits and again you have to get to the seed. So what most producers can do or do even still today is they remove the, it's called pulping the coffee, you remove the outer skin, the cascara, and then you have this mucilage layer. And basically then you do nothing. You just wait. The coffee gets pulped into a tank and then left alone completely. It's not mixed. It's not stirred. It's not touched. You just do nothing and that's the fermentation. And then eventually the coffee is basically rotting. So the microbes are eating all of that mucilage layer and then eventually the seed is clean and then you can go dry the coffee. So I think that's also really funny of this picture of like you know somebody intentionally fermenting but the reality is like, oh you just like let the coffee rot and don't touch it. That gets your seed clean. So I think that being able to use this word, like this very sophisticated word is like we're sort of getting lost from the beginning. So the other thing to mention with this idea of how fermentation was used historically is that the role was to get removed the muselet from the seed and move on. There's consistently historically been a push for coffee producers to ferment as quickly as possible and have that like rapid turnover rate in their production. And then on the other side, on the consumer side, we are used to thinking about fermentation as a place of flavor enhancement from these other beverages, from these other examples and that longer fermentation times are better. So there's this like really big disconnect between how producers have historically used fermentation and thought of it and then what consumers are expecting from their fermentations. So because the push for coffee producers has been fast fermentations, it wasn't just like being able to get paid more quickly, but they also noticed that well if they didn't you know wash the coffee as soon as possible, if they waited with if they left the coffee basically rotting longer, then it would take on the flavor of rot. And for many coffee producers still today that I talked to, the word ferment, like fermented coffee means rotten coffee, it means defective coffee. So they still associate this word with a negative and yet they're talking oftentimes to consumers that are like you know wanting a 500 hour fermentation or asking for these like really novel processes, not realizing they're not really speaking the same language and often have opposite goals. Well not just both of those dualities but many many more and so it's like using we're using the same tool of you know fermenting the coffee liberating the musulage and in those two scenarios they're opposite climates and potentially opposite goals but we're still using the same tool. We can use a fermentation to buy us more time in the hot scenario and maybe elongate the fermentation so that you can get more impact of flavor so that you can kind of think about it like a soup like you want those flavors to marinate and if you can you know simmer it for longer you can get more flavor development. That I think that's a helpful analogy but in the cold sense there's diminishing return you will plateau and more time doesn't always mean more and more and more and more and more flavor and so in those situations where I've had clients coffee producers that have coffee mills or farms and incredibly cold climates really cold nights and they really struggle to get their fermentation. This is frustrating for them because space is limited and so if they're not able to turn over their tanks they could maybe not have enough space for their incoming coffee cherry meaning that it's either going to you know rot on the vine or or rot on the on the tree and not be able to have space and then that also impacts their economic viability because they're not taking advantage of all of their resources so there's a lot of reasons why you would want to cut down your fermentation. The other reason for this particular producer that I use in the example his fermentations were taking so long and the musselage was so stubborn they would wash the coffee and then it would kind of stick back to the coffee seed so they'd have to use even more water so by doing a fermentation in a different way using a particular yeast strain that was able to dissolve the musselage much more efficiently like he was able to reduce his water usage by half just by changing the type of yeast that was in his fermentation tank so this tool can be used in very different climates for different varieties for different goals and I think too often we think of fermentation in a very narrow way and so I just love to bring these examples to say like no this opens up like the multiverse of all of these different things that we can do with these the least interesting of which to me happens to be flavor. people so like it's kind of wiki yeah it's definitely it key I want to talk a little bit about the power of fermentation when it comes to climate change because one of the things that it feels like we talk a lot about in coffee but maybe necessarily haven't faced in a really tangible way is that coffee is going to change drastically coffee has already changed drastically so have you seen fermentation playing a role a bigger role as climate change continues to affect farmers yes and I think actually I just lived this with a new variety that is a hybrid it's an H1 variety here in the farm in Guatemala and my usual microbes are having a really hard time fermenting this you know rust resistant variety I'm not itch notices so I'm not sure about this it's just my observation but these hybrid varieties tend to have thicker musilage at least the one that I'm working with and it's taking much longer for that musilage dissolve so it kind of screwed up my I had a chart for I ferment for 36 hours and then I go to the patio and then I know how much cherry I can receive I know how many people I need to be on the patio to be raking this coffee and moving it and because this musilage was just behaving in a way that I had never encountered in 10 years it was taking twice as long and it just kind of like this like chain reaction of like screwing up when I could receive cherry and how much base we had on the patio and it we figured it out but I was really surprised that that change was so significant that I saw it in my fermentation tank so I think that the microbes that have been traditionally fermenting coffee that are just spontaneous in wild maybe not able to keep up with the new varieties that we need because of the more disease pressure and climate change pressure for coffee producers so I think that's something that maybe people haven't thought about and I hadn't seen it until this this very year working in the mill but you know before we wrap up I definitely want microbiomes but that's not there to necessarily like infuse this thing with pineapple it's there to be part of the fermentation process does that does that make sense exactly and I think that that is a really really good kind of point to remember is if you add fruit at the fermentation stage if you add mangoes if you add strawberries if you add pineapple to your fermentation at the stage where the coffee is still has all of its musilage on there all of those fruits are just providing like more fuel it's more like you know gasoline for the fire of fermentation but you're not going to get a one-to-one like flavor introduction your coffee will not taste like pineapple it will not taste like mango if you put mango at that phase and so yeah I do think that a pineapple fermentation is more confusing than it is helpful because then it gives that impression and then you have consumer you're kind of priming them to like do I taste the pineapple do I taste the tropical flavor which you know what does this mean for you a producer in Guatemala how are you using these terms because they could be you know very different one example I'll give you really quickly is double fermentation so in Kenya double fermentation usually refers to the first phase the coffee cherries are pulped so the skin is removed it there's a dry fermentation meaning there's no it's just in its own moisture there's no additional water for maybe first 24 ish hours and then there's a second phase where the tank is completely submerged in water and then that's the second fermentation so that's a double fermentation and that has a very specific flavor profile and in Colombia a lot of producers are using the term double fermentation when they keep the coffee cherries whole intact for one to three days maybe a week and then they pulp the cherries and then they do a second separate fermentation in parchment in just the the musulage and that has a completely different flavor result and yet a consumer on a bag will just see double fermentation so I don't think that there needs to be one universal fermentation and Kenya needs to either adopt columbias or columbia should adopt Kenya's but that you know each Fermentation in coffee is a metabolic process where microbes like yeast and bacteria break down glucose in coffee fruit to obtain energy, producing flavor precursors that can affect the final cup. It is not strictly necessary for producing coffee, but it commonly occurs naturally during processing.
In Guatemala, the coffee harvest is condensed into three months, whereas in Colombia it can stretch over nine months. This shorter timeframe increases the intensity of work, including processing and hosting fermentation camps.
FTCs are fermentation camps or workshops hosted by Lucia Solis for coffee education. To join, sign up for her newsletter at lucia.coffee to receive updates on upcoming camps and ticket availability.
Lucia was recruited by Scott Laboratories to apply fermentation expertise from wine to coffee and cacao. She accepted the opportunity with encouragement from a mentor, leading her to specialize in coffee processing.
No, coffee is not classified as a fermented food in the same way as wine or yogurt because fermentation is not essential to produce the final beverage. However, most coffees undergo some level of fermentation naturally during processing.
